Governor Muhammadu Inuwa Yahaya of Gombe State has directed the immediate closure of all ‘Gala Houses’ within the State.

Announcing the directive in a statement, the Secretary to the State Government, Professor Ibrahim Abubakar Njodi, said the measure followed a series of complaints from the public on the incessant immoral, criminal activities and security breaches being perpetrated in such night clubs.

The affected Gala Houses are, the Jami’a Gidan Wanka located at Mile 3 Yola Road, Gombe, the White House Theatre (Babban Gida), located at New Mile 3 Yola Road, Gombe; the Gidan Lokaci General Merchant, located at Mile 3 Reservoir Road, Gombe and the Farin Gida Entertainment II located at Wuro Karal, Kalshingi Road, Gombe.

Furthermore, the statement listed other night clubs as the Gidan Zamani Entertainment New Mile 3, Yola Road, Tumfure, Gombe; Albarka Entertainment Located at Wuro Karal, Bypass near Hara Form, Gombe; Gala Houses Located at Kuri Town, Lubo village and Kurba village all in Yamaltu Deba Local Government Area.

“Also affected are Tauraren Wash located at Trailer Park, Bauchi Road, Gombe and Gala House located at Bajoga Town in Funakaye Local Government Area,” the statement said.

Consequently, the Governor has ordered the Nigerian Police Force, Nigeria Civil Defence Corps and the Operation Hattara to mobilise their personnel to effect the directive and ensure strict compliance.
